I-READ 3
 
This March, students in grade 3 will take the statewide assessment called IREAD-3. The purpose of the Indiana Reading Evaluation And Determination (IREAD-3) assessment is to measure foundational reading standards through grade three. Based on the Indiana Academic Standards, IREAD-3 is a summative assessment that was developed in accordance with Public Law 109 which "requires the evaluation of reading skills for students who are in grade three beginning in the Spring of 2012 to ensure that all students can read proficiently before moving on to grade four". You can review IREAD-3 information by visiting the IDOE website at www.doe.in.gov./achievement/assessement/iread-3

Update Wellness Policy
Noblesville Schools has amended the district’s Wellness Policy (8510). The changes to the policy can be found at www.noblesvilleschools.org. The following changes will be implemented to begin this 2012-2013 school year:
  • Student birthdays will not be celebrated with food items. Teachers may choose to celebrate birthdays with non-food items or student recognition.
  • The use of food and/or beverages as incentives and rewards for students should be used sparingly, and approved by the principal/designee. Classrooms may hold a maximum of two reward parties (pizza party popcorn party) per semester.

SOAR
White River Elementary has high expectations for students – this includes high expectations for how students conduct themselves while at school! Teachers will spend time at the beginning of the year teaching students to SOAR. SOAR stands for the four major behavior expectations at White River. S = Safety; O = Organization; A = Act Responsibly; and R = Respect. School staff members watch for students who SOAR at our school and recognize them with a SOAR ticket. Be sure to celebrate with your child when they tell you they earned a SOAR ticket!
